私は、スタイルシートを許可せず、インラインスタイルのみを許可するインターネットフォーラムの投稿のスタイルを設定しようとしています。ただし、インラインスタイルは子に継承されず、すぐ下のテキストのみが継承されるようです(たとえば、<h1>を使用すると、テキストから背景色が削除されます)。すべてのノードにスタイルを追加せずにスタイルを渡す方法はありますか?
質問する
3484 次
2 に答える
3
@SimeVidasは正しいですが、彼の反応は少し速かったと思います。注意が必要です。私は彼のフィドルhttp://jsfiddle.net/fRpQ2/4/を更新してデモンストレーションしました。
特定のプロパティが特定のタグのスタイルシートで宣言されている場合、その値はインラインスタイルで親から継承されません。これは、スタイリングしようとしているフォーラムの投稿で遭遇していることだと思います。スタイルタグまたはリンクされたスタイルシートを使用せずにこれについて行うことはありません。あなたの場合、たくさんのコピーが必要です。サイトを調べて既存のクラスを投稿に適用することもできますが、それは、すでに適用されているスタイルをコピーしたい場合にのみ当てはまります。
詳細を知りたい場合は、スタイルのカスケード順序について読んでおくことをお勧めします。
于 2012-08-06T20:21:05.587 に答える
0
<style>
フォーラムが html を解析する場合、ブロックも定義できませんか?
于 2012-08-06T20:20:46.493 に答える